Abstract

In solution, the complex [Ru(bdt)(cym)] and its dimer [Ru2(bdt)2(cym)2] [bdt is benzene-1,2-di­thiol­ate (C6H4S2) and cym is p-cymene (C10H14)] are in equilibrium in a ratio which depends on temperature (ca 1:1 at 298 K). In the solid state and in solution at low temperature (213 K), only the dimer is observed. In the crystal structure of [Ru2(bdt)2(cym)2], each Ru atom is bonded to three S atoms from two bdt ligands apart from its coordination to the benzene ring of the p-cymene ligand.
